New Technologies in Healthcare: Empowering Patients and Revolutionizing Care

Technological advancements, such as edge computing and 5G technology, are being utilized in the medical industry to provide faster data processing and improve healthcare for patients. These innovations have a significant impact on telemedicine, monitoring hospitalized and remote patients, and critical care situations. Through telemedicine, patients can remotely consult with a doctor, which has become particularly popular during the pandemic when physical visits to specialists were not possible. Edge computing enables faster data transmission, leading to better outcomes in remote consultations. With edge computing technology, such as video conferencing and remote sensors, patients have the ability to create a hospital-like environment at home, greatly increasing access to healthcare for rural areas. This technology also reduces data processing delays and transmission costs.

Therapy can be used to monitor patients’ health. For example, wearables can track heart rate, detect arrhythmias, or monitor chronic diseases like diabetes. Being an edge device means that potential threat information is available without the need for cloud connectivity. Doctors can be immediately informed of any critical situations, enabling prompt action.

In the case of critical care patient management, edge computing and 5G technology greatly facilitate the diagnosis and treatment process. Emergency medical responders can access patient information and remotely consult with doctors, making quick decisions and initiating remote treatment before the patient is transported to the hospital. Drones equipped with essential medical resources can also deliver critical supplies to medical responders in time-sensitive situations, saving valuable time.

Furthermore, edge computing-based applications allow almost real-time information exchange between emergency responders and hospital doctors. Recordings captured by high-quality cameras installed in ambulances can be transmitted to doctors with minimal delay, enabling accurate assessments and immediate treatment instructions. This not only improves patient care but also frees up hospital beds for individuals in need of hospitalization.

In summary, edge computing and 5G technology are revolutionizing healthcare by providing faster data processing, improved telemedicine, and efficient operations in critical situations. These innovations make healthcare more accessible, reduce data transmission costs, and enable quick decision-making by medical professionals.
